Regime Thresholds

The current bullish regime is predicated on several key factors. A sustained break below 6700 in the S&P 500 would signal weakening momentum. Similarly, a spike in the VIX above 20 could indicate increased market volatility and a potential shift to a risk-off environment. Rising Treasury yields above 4.50% could also put downward pressure on equities, as could WTI crude oil exceeding $100 per barrel. Finally, DXY trending upwards above 99 would likely negatively affect emerging markets, making the current bullish view more problematic.
